Job Title: Software Engineer
Location: Riviera Beach, FL
Employment Type: Temp (6 Months)
Industry: Aerospace and Defense
Compensation: $18.00-$42.00/ Hour
Schedule: 4/10 1ST Shift
About the Opportunity:
- Plan, conduct, and coordinate software development activities across the full development lifecycle
- Design, develop, test, and maintain software solutions for business or mission-critical applications
- Translate user requirements and system needs into functional and efficient software solutions
- Ensure adherence to software development standards, processes, and best practices
- Analyze system capabilities and requirements to determine appropriate programming approaches
- Support deployment, documentation, and ongoing maintenance of software systems.
Why You'll Love Working Here:
- Supportive, team-driven culture that values collaboration, transparency, and accountability.
- Opportunity to grow your career with a global workforce solutions leader serving multiple industries.
- People-first environment that encourages employees to bring their authentic selves to work.
- Strong focus on partnership, innovation, and delivering meaningful results for clients and candidates.
Why This Opportunity is Exciting:
This role offers the chance to join a company that prioritises both people and performance-where your contributions directly impact client success while giving you room to grow and develop professionally.
About Acara Solutions
Acara is a premier recruiting and workforce solutions provider-we help companies compete for talent. With a legacy of experience in various industries worldwide, we partner with clients, listen to their needs, and customize visionary talent solutions that drive desired business outcomes. We leverage decades of experience to deliver contingent staffing, direct placement, executive search, and workforce services worldwide.
Sound like a good fit?
APPLY TODAY
What You'll Do:
- Design, develop, document, test, and debug software using appropriate programming languages
- Apply standards, processes, procedures, and tools throughout the software development lifecycle
- Utilize knowledge of computer hardware, software, and information processing techniques
- Gather and interpret requirements from system users to develop effective solutions
- Identify and correct program errors and optimize software performance
- Prepare operating instructions and comprehensive development documentation
- Analyze program intent, input/output requirements, and data processing needs
- Implement appropriate programming techniques and controls
- Ensure compliance with established software quality and development standards.